Tell me the exact application.

The term small block is not relevant to Fords.You see the 351C./351M/400 would all be considered small blocks

Engine Families is what counts

The Windsor engines or V-90* engines matters.

The 260/289/302 and 351W possibly the same

IIRC, the 351W is a different firing order.

The Distributor for the 240 is different than a 300.
